#06402e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06402e is composed of 2.4% red, 25.1%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.1% yellow and 74.9% black. It has a hue angle of 161.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.9% and a lightness of 13.7%. #06402e color hex could be obtained by blending #0c805c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#06402e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a07 is the darkest color, while #f7f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#06402e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#212524 is the less saturated color, while #014530 is the most saturated one.
